Materiały szkoleniowe z projektowania mikroprocesorów

Odpowiedz Nowy wątek
2011-10-17 18:33
0

Chciałbym popróbować swoich sił w budowaniu mikroprocesorów. Na studiach miałem jeden semestr z OAK (czyli Organizacja i Architektura Komputerów), ale materiał był krótki i nie omawiano w nim żadnych nowości.

Znacie polecacie jakieś ogólnodostępne materiały, najlepiej aby były przykłady w np Verilogu czy VHDL, omawiające nie tylko sam język, ale też całe (mikro)architektury, różnice w metodologiach, etc Nawet trochę "beletrystyki" by się przydało.

Jak wygląda nauczanie projektowania mikroprocesorów na uczelniach technicznych? Na WMiI UJ nie ma praktycznie nic, może na jakimś wydziale AGH-u coś by było? Interesuje mnie opinia kogoś, kto się tego uczył albo się tym zajmuje.

Jak to wszystko wygląda w polskich realiach? Wiadomo, w Ameryce, Japonii, Chinach, etc są firmy, które produkują i projektują scalaki, ale w Polsce to coś słabo, bo ja przynajmniej nie znam jakichś konkretnych polskich firm projektujących scalaki cyfrowe.

PS:
"Spróbować swoich sił", czyli niekoniecznie mieć parcie, żeby od razu się zatrudnić w firmie projektującej mikroprocesory. Jak na razie kieruje mną ciekawość.


"Programs must be written for people to read, and only incidentally for machines to execute." - Abelson & Sussman, SICP, preface to the first edition
"Ci, co najbardziej pragną planować życie społeczne, gdyby im na to pozwolić, staliby się w najwyższym stopniu niebezpieczni i nietolerancyjni wobec planów życiowych innych ludzi. Często, tchnącego dobrocią i oddanego jakiejś sprawie idealistę, dzieli od fanatyka tylko mały krok."
Demokracja jest fajna, dopóki wygrywa twoja ulubiona partia.
edytowany 1x, ostatnio: Wibowit, 2011-10-17 19:00

Pozostało 580 znaków

2011-10-18 00:18
0

znasz picoblaze xylinx'a? znajdziesz i beletrystykę

edytowany 1x, ostatnio: Xitami, 2011-10-18 00:19

Pozostało 580 znaków

2011-10-18 08:44
Passage
0

Zainteresuj się gotowymi rdzeniami 8051, ARM na struktury FPG'a.
Tak btw, musisz sprecyzować co tak na prawdę chcesz robić, bo projektowanie układów cyfrowych to bardziej fizyka niż informatyka, szczególnie przy rozmiarze architektury <30um, nie mówiąc już o blokach analogowych.

Wibowit napisał(a)

Polsce to coś słabo, bo ja przynajmniej nie znam jakichś konkretnych polskich firm projektujących scalaki cyfrowe.

Chociażby Evatronix. Ostatnio projektowali moduł usb 3.0 do chipsetu Intela.

Pozostało 580 znaków

2011-10-18 08:53
0

Jak to wszystko wygląda w polskich realiach? Wiadomo, w Ameryce, Japonii, Chinach, etc są firmy, które produkują i projektują scalaki, ale w Polsce to coś słabo, bo ja przynajmniej nie znam jakichś konkretnych polskich firm projektujących scalaki cyfrowe.

Znam jedną firmę w PL, która testuje karty graficzne w SystemC. Nie dokładnie Ci o to chodziło ale dosyć pokrewne zajęcie. Same projektowanie sprzętu robią za granicą.

edytowany 1x, ostatnio: 0x200x20, 2011-10-18 08:55

Pozostało 580 znaków

2011-10-18 18:03
0

Passage:
Bloki analogowe, a więc chodzi o jakieś przetworniki DAC/ ADC? Takie coś mnie obecnie nie interesuje, chcę się zająć wyłącznie cyfrowymi układami.

Bardziej fizyka? Co masz na myśli? Układy przecież pisze się w Verilogu czy VHDLu, a od automatycznego układania tranzystorów i połączeń są chyba specjalizowane programy?

Chciałbym się rekreacyjnie pobawić w projektowanie układów cyfrowych, a nie wymyślać nowych procesów produkcyjnych. Tzn ktoś opracowuje np proces 20nm, ja czekam aż będą do tego narzędzia, a potem portuję na nie moje projekty układów. Jestem (prawie) kompletnym laikiem w tych sprawach jak na razie, więc mogę mieszać pojęcia.


"Programs must be written for people to read, and only incidentally for machines to execute." - Abelson & Sussman, SICP, preface to the first edition
"Ci, co najbardziej pragną planować życie społeczne, gdyby im na to pozwolić, staliby się w najwyższym stopniu niebezpieczni i nietolerancyjni wobec planów życiowych innych ludzi. Często, tchnącego dobrocią i oddanego jakiejś sprawie idealistę, dzieli od fanatyka tylko mały krok."
Demokracja jest fajna, dopóki wygrywa twoja ulubiona partia.

Pozostało 580 znaków

2011-10-19 09:19
studenciak
0

U mnie na polibudzie uczyliśmy się na tym http://en.wikipedia.org/wiki/OpenRISC_1200 , jakiś symulator i jedziesz. Do tego wykładowca, który aktualnie się tym zajmuje zawodowo, a nie tylko siedzi na uczelni i można było się czegoś nauczyć. Ogólnie z tego co opowiadał, to im większe prędkości tym większa zabawa :) My się bawiliśmy na Spartanach 3E, więc w miarę prosto to się dało ogarnąć, ale do roboty w Intelu to jeszcze daleko. Do "rekreacyjnej" sprzętowej implementacji jakiś algorytmów jak znalazł.

Pozostało 580 znaków

Odpowiedz
Liczba odpowiedzi na stronę

1 użytkowników online, w tym zalogowanych: 0, gości: 1, botów: 0